FOX’s “Terra Nova” Starts Viral Campaign Dan Koelsch, August 10, 2011 One of the most anticipated new shows this Fall is the FOX sci fi drama Terra Nova from executive producer Steven Spielberg. The series is about a group of colonists from 2149 who travel back in time and settle on prehistoric Earth since the human race is facing extinction in the future thanks to pollution. I was lead to the LiveTerraNova.com website from a video that was posted to the FOX YouTube channel. I’m sure this will be used as a television ad on the network as well to entice peoples’ curiosity.The site plays out as a Hub for a lottery for “The Eleventh Pilgrimage”, which is presumably the name of the colony featured on the series. Getting a second chance at life is probably pretty popular, so I can see where a lottery would be needed. There are several different nodes you can choose, and the whole thing connects through Facebook (like these things so often do).The first node is an Evaluation Test to see who your group would be, what position would be best for you (Medical Staff for me), and eventually even if your group would make the cut. There are more tests that are coming soon, including “Endurance”, “Recall”, and “Dexterity”. There’s a “Top Stories” node with news headlines that help you get a better picture of what is going on. There’s an sponsor node for Rebreathex, a company that makes breathing masks to counteract the poor air quality of 2149. There’s even a node that uses Facebook to provide live weather info on your city, as well as a node for the video featured above.Take a look at the site for yourself and let us know what you think.
